CVE-2005-2869

CVE-2005-2869 PUBLISHED

Reported by mitre · Published September 8, 2005

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in phpMyAdmin before 2.6.4 all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via (1) the Username to libraries/auth/cookie.auth.lib.php or (2) the error parameter to error.php.
